About Banora Point 2486

The size of Banora Point is approximately 12.2 square kilometres. There are 21 parks, covering nearly 7.8% of the total area. The population of Banora Point in 2016 was 16167 people. By 2021 the population was 16460 showing a population growth of 1.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Banora Point is 70-79 years. Households in Banora Point are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Banora Point work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.90% of the homes in Banora Point were owner-occupied compared with 75.20% in 2016.
